XiP is building a next-generation cross-asset calculation system for Citi trading desks and enterprise users in the largest global financial markets and exchanges in New York, London, and other major financial hubs.

Our team owns multiple Java Spring Boot Services that execute, partition, and track quantitative risk graphs/trades in a distributed environment. These graphs can fail due to their complexity and our system must adapt quickly to these failures to provide a seamless experience for clients.

XiP Compute Services are deployed onto OpenShift and Amazon’s Elastic Kubernetes Service (EKS). An important initiative in 2025 will be onboarding Google’s Kubernetes Engine to further expand our coverage. Our system scales on-demand, and we can run up to tens of thousands of replicas of our services across all asset classes.

Role Overview

We are seeking a Senior Engineer to fill the role of ‘Applications Development Technology Lead Analyst’ on the XiNG large scale distributed calculation platform (XiP).

In this role you will design, build, and maintain the calculation engine at the heart of the XiP platform. This engine is responsible for c. 0.5 billion risk & suitability calculations at Citi every day. A single customer run compresses 17 million minutes of compute into a single 90-minute execution.

Run on hundreds of thousands of pods across the entire XiP platform every day this calculation engine is both highly performant and rapidly changing to support new scenarios, technologies, and infrastructure.

A Technical Architect is a senior IT professional responsible for designing and overseeing the implementation of technical solutions, ensuring they align with business goals and technical requirements.
Key skills include expertise in software architecture, cloud technologies, system integration, strong communication abilities, and experience with platforms like AWS, Azure, or Google Cloud.
Salaries typically range from £70,000 to £110,000 per year, depending on experience, sector, and specific company requirements.
